Despite his recent divorce, singer Peter Andre has been voted the "best dad" in Britain in a new nationwide survey.
In a poll to mark the launch of the new US sitcom Modern Family, Sky1 asked 3,000 Britons for their opinions on the best and worst family units in the UK, with Mysterious Girl star Andre named the best role model as a father.
The Australian, who was divorced from Katie Price earlier this year, received 29.1 per cent of votes to top the survey, fighting off competition from David Beckham (20.9 per cent) and Brad Pitt (16.2 per cent).
The survey, however, makes less pleasant reading for Andre's ex-wife, with Price scoring one of the lowest votes in the "best mum" category.
The model, better known as Jordan, scored just two per cent of the vote, alongside disgraced former Atomic Kitten member Kerry Katona and supermodel Kate Moss.
Actress Kate Winslet and TV presenter Davina McCall led the poll for best role model as a mother with 38 per cent and 33 per cent of the votes respectively.
The survey also saw the Beckhams pipping TV's The Simpsons to the title of the best best representation of today's modern family.
